New Delhi : The London Metal Exchange (LME), the global hub for trading industrial metals and setting benchmark prices, has onboarded Vedanta Aluminium, India’s largest aluminium producer, as the first smelter in the country to successfully implement the LME Passport program.

This makes Vedanta Aluminium the first smelter in the India to digitally link its metal quality analysis system with the LME and the fifth primary aluminium producer globally to establish a direct digital connection for Certificates of Analysis (CoA) submission from its smelters to the LME Passport platform.

The integration of the LME Passport is a pivotal step forward in streamlining Vedanta Aluminium’s operations. The platform automates the submission of CoAs, thereby ensuring quality assurance and compliance for metal shipments, while enhancing traceability, accessibility, and transparency throughout the process. LME Passport’s digital platform revolutionizes the way metal documentation is managed, eliminating the need for paper-based processes and significantly reducing the risk of errors and inefficiencies. By automating key tasks and providing a centralized digital record, it streamlines operations throughout the entire metal supply chain, from production to delivery.

The LME is the world’s central hub for trading industrial metals, setting the global benchmark price for aluminium. The exchange has mandated for all primary aluminium smelters to digitize their CoA submission processes by October 2024.

Vedanta Aluminium, a business of Vedanta Limited, is India’s largest producer of aluminium, manufacturing more than half of India’s aluminium i.e., 2.37 million tonnes in FY24. It is a leader in value-added aluminium products that find critical applications in core industries.

Vedanta Aluminium ranks 1st in the S&P Global Corporate Sustainability Assessment 2023 world rankings for the aluminium industry, a reflection of its leading sustainable development practices.
